Where is baby going to sleep?


Hi everyone,

This is probably a silly question... but I'm just curious - where are you all planning to put baby to sleep for the first few weeks/ months?

We have a cot set up in the baby's room but I want baby in our room at first... originally we were planning to use the carrycot that came with our travel system as it says it is suitable for night sleeping, but I'm starting to dislike this idea, if we are using it during the day also and taking it outside etc... not sure it's so hygenic.

Has anyone used anything like this:
http://www.boots.com/en/Graco-Petite...achePage=false

Or, do you not think that would be suitable for long term use? I feel a bit clueless!

Hi,
We are going to have a moses backet in our room for the first few weeks/ months, When we went to our antental classes we got some really good advise about the baby being in the room with you at first. They can pick up on your breathing and if they have any difficulty they can hear you breathing and gets theres back on track. Its personal choice were you have your bubba but im going havhim with me for a little while.
